Study Summary

This is a study about treatment for people who suffer from both major depression and alcohol abuse or dependence. The study will examine whether the addition of acamprosate to escitalopram and behavioral interventions will improve outcomes for this population.

Interventions

  • DRUG Placebo
  • BEHAVIORAL Medical management
  • DRUG escitalopram
  • DRUG acamprosate
